What is Camping World Holdings EV-to-EBIT?

Camping World Holdings LTS:0HSU +0.32% 53 EV-to-EBIT is 14.33 as of Aug. 08, 2026, which is 16% above its 10-year median of 12.39. GuruFocus rates LTS:0HSU with a GF Score™ of 53/100 and a GF Value™ of $19.08 (Possible Value Trap). The stock has 8 warning signs investors should review. Among 1,077 Vehicles & Parts companies, Camping World Holdings ranks worse than 53.76% on this metric.

EV-to-EBIT is calculated as Enterprise Value divided by its EBIT. As of today, Camping World Holdings's Enterprise Value is $4,072 Mil. Camping World Holdings's EBIT for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 was $284 Mil. Therefore, Camping World Holdings's EV-to-EBIT for today is 14.33.

Camping World Holdings  (LTS:0HSU) EV-to-EBIT Explanation

This is a more accurate valuation of companies' operation because it considers the debt and cash on its balance sheet, and non-operating items such as interest payment, tax, and one-time items are not included in the Operating Income.

Joel Greenblatt calls the inversion of this ratio Earnings Yield (Joel Greenblatt) %.

Camping World Holdings's Earnings Yield (Joel Greenblatt) % for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as:

Earnings Yield (Joel Greenblatt) % (Q: Jun. 2026 ) =EBIT / Enterprise Value (Q: Jun. 2026 )
=284.199/4456.4271
=6.38 %

Camping World Holdings's Enterprise Value for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 was $4,456 Mil.
Camping World Holdings's EBIT for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was $284 Mil.

Camping World Holdings Business Description

Other Exchanges CWH:USAC83:Germany
Address 2 Marriott Drive, Lincolnshire, IL, USA, 60069
Camping World Holdings Inc is a retailer of RVs and related products and services. The company offers RV products and services with a national network of RV dealerships, service centers and customer support centers. It operates in two reportable segments: Good Sam Services and Plans; and RV and Outdoor Retail. The majority of the revenue is derived from RV and Outdoor Retail segment that derives revenue from the sale of new and used RVs; commissions on the finance and insurance contracts related to the sale of RVs; the sale of RV service and collision work; the sale of RV parts, accessories, and supplies; the sale of outdoor products, equipment, gear and supplies; and the sale of Good Sam Club memberships and co-branded credit cards.
